Why These Are the Top BMW Repair Auto Repair Shops in Moberly

** The BMW repair market for Moberly, Missouri residents is effectively an extension of the Columbia, MO market. Within Moberly itself, there are no dedicated BMW-exclusive specialists; general auto repair shops would lack the specific diagnostic software, proprietary tools, and deep model-specific knowledge required for complex BMW issues. Consequently, BMW owners in Moberly consistently travel to Columbia for expert care. The competition in Columbia is strong between the authorized dealership (**BMW of Columbia**) and a select group of high-quality independent shops (like **Deutsche Auto** and **European Motor Works**). This creates a healthy market where consumers have clear choices: the dealership for factory-certified assurance, warranty work, and the latest technical updates, or the independents for often more personalized service, lower labor rates, and specialized performance knowledge. Pricing tiers reflect this, with the dealership commanding a premium for OEM parts and factory training, while independents offer competitive pricing for the same (or higher) level of mechanical expertise, often using high-quality aftermarket or OEM parts. The overall quality of specialist service accessible to Moberly residents is considered very good due to the concentration of expertise in nearby Columbia.

Are BMW repairs more expensive in Moberly, MO, compared to non-luxury brands, and what's a typical price range for common services?

Yes, BMW repairs in Moberly typically cost more due to specialized parts, technology, and technician training. For common services, an oil change can range from $120-$200, while brake pad replacement often starts around $400 per axle. Always request a detailed estimate upfront from a qualified shop.

What are the most common BMW repair issues for drivers in the Moberly area given our local climate and roads?

Given Missouri's temperature swings and occasional rough roads, common issues include early wear on suspension components (like control arms and struts), cooling system failures, and electrical sensor malfunctions. These are often seen in popular local models like the BMW 3 and 5 Series.

When should I seek service for my BMW in Moberly instead of trying a DIY fix?

You should seek professional service for any warning lights (like the Check Engine or DSC light), complex electrical issues, or transmission problems. Moberly shops with proper BMW diagnostic software are essential for accurately reading codes and preventing minor issues from becoming major, costly repairs.
